Which engineering will be in demand in future?

As technologies advance in the future, one supporting area that will remain in high demand will be material engineering. This field is focused on materials such as plastics, metals, minerals and ceramics, and making them more suited to their uses.

Which engineering is in high demand?

As you might imagine, renewable energy engineering is currently in high demand and this demand is only going to soar in the coming years. A renewable energy engineer is involved with the design, development and maintenance of wind, solar and hydropower facilities.

What are future jobs?

The workforce is automating faster than expected, displacing 85 million jobs in the next five years. Automation, in tandem with the COVID-19 recession, is creating a “double-disruption” scenario for workers. Companies' adoption of technology will transform tasks, jobs, and skills by 2025.

Which year of engineering is hardest?

The junior year of college is considered the hardest year of a mechanical engineering degree because you take the bulk of your technical courses and learn the toughest concepts during the third year.
